Title :
Widely tunable filter based on side-polished polarisation-maintaining fibre coupled with thermo-optic polymer overlay

Abstract :
A wide wavelength tunable filter based on a side-polished polarisation-maintaining fibre in contact with a polymer planar waveguide overlay is proposed and demonstrated. The good thermo-optic effect of the polymer waveguide induced by a micro-strip heater leads to a wide tunable wavelength range of 230 nm with an applied electrical power of 0.76 W.
